UCI takes action after horror crash Fabio Jakobsen | Cycling

sport">The UCI is doing this following a number of heavy falls in recent weeks, such as the one in the Tour of Poland where Fabio Jakobsen was the main victim. The Dutch sprinter was stuck at high speed by Dylan Groenewegen and flew through the gates, causing heavy physical damage. The UCI has yet to decide whether Groenewegen will be punished for this.

sport">Remco Evenepoel, Steven Kruijswijk, Maximilian Schachmann and Emanuel Buchmann also crashed heavily on dangerous or poorly secured courses in recent weeks. The organizers and the UCI received a lot of criticism from the riders.

sport">“Although risks are part of our sport, the UCI cannot tolerate the fact that the accidents of recent weeks were often caused by riders not respecting the safety rules,” the federation writes on the website. “There have been too many serious crashes recently. The UCI knows that the riders are angry. We are therefore working with the riders, teams and organizers on a reform of the safety measures. ”

sport">The UCI says it wants to make use of new technologies, among other things. The federation will also inspect more closely whether the safety measures in the races are sufficient. The cycling association also wants to tighten up the sanctions for violation of the rules.
